Abstract: | It is a big challenge for all thin-film PV technologies to exhaust the high potential of cost reduction, which is beyond controversy. For Cu(In,Ga)Se2 (CIGS) based PV modules, which have the highest efficiency potential among thin-film technologies, a productive industrial process technology has been not demonstrated up to now.In the ZSW line, the maximum efficiency for 30 cm×30 cm was close to 13% (11% in average) at a high yield. In several batches, hundreds of modules were processed and characterized. Process statistics are described.First results of film depositions and processing on large area from the Wuerth Solar pilot line are presented. The concept for the integrated module line will be discussed. First modules in the square meter range are demonstrated with efficiencies >8%. |
